Understanding the Metaverse

Before delving into the role of automation, it’s essential to define what the metaverse is. The metaverse refers to a collective virtual space that encompasses augmented reality (AR), virtual reality (VR), and the internet. Within this interconnected environment, users can engage with each other and digital content seamlessly, blurring the lines between real and virtual experiences.

The metaverse is not just a single platform but a vast ecosystem composed of various virtual worlds, social spaces, and digital marketplaces. It enables users to create avatars, socialize, play games, attend events, and even conduct business. As this environment grows, so does the need for automation, which can enhance and elevate user experiences in numerous ways.

The Role of Automation in Enhancing Experiences

Automation refers to the use of technology to perform tasks with minimal human intervention. In the context of the metaverse, automation can take various forms, including AI-driven avatars, smart environments, and automated content generation. Here are several key areas where automation significantly upgrades user experiences:

1. Personalized Interactions

One of the most significant advantages of automation in the metaverse is the ability to create personalized experiences. AI algorithms can analyze user behaviors, preferences, and interactions to tailor content specifically for each individual. For instance, when entering a virtual world, users may be greeted by an AI avatar that knows their interests and recommends activities or events suited to their taste.

This level of customization not only enhances user satisfaction but also fosters deeper engagement and loyalty. By automating personalization, developers can create a more vibrant and inviting atmosphere, ensuring users feel valued and understood.

2. Streamlined User Interfaces

A seamless user interface is crucial for ensuring users can navigate the metaverse effortlessly. Automation can simplify complex interactions by employing voice commands, gesture recognition, and intuitive design. This means users can focus more on their experiences rather than struggling with the technology itself.

Furthermore, automated tutorials and guides can assist new users in acclimating to the metaverse without the frustration of trial and error. Such features are essential for attracting a broader audience, as they lower the barrier to entry for those unfamiliar with immersive technologies.

3. Dynamic Content Creation

Automation enables the rapid development of dynamic content within the metaverse. With tools powered by AI, creators can generate virtual environments, assets, and narratives without the extensive manual labor typically required in traditional game or app development. This capability allows creators to focus more on innovation and storytelling, leading to richer and more immersive experiences for users.

For example, automated landscape generation can create vast, diverse terrains in a matter of minutes, enriching the virtual worlds users can explore. Additionally, AI-driven storytelling can adapt narratives based on user choices, providing a unique experience for each participant.

4. Advanced NPC Interactions

Non-player characters (NPCs) have traditionally been limited in their interactions, often providing repetitive dialogue or simplistic responses. Automation, particularly through AI, can create more sophisticated NPCs that understand context, react to user behavior, and engage in meaningful conversations. This leads to more immersive storytelling and enhances the overall atmosphere of the metaverse.

Moreover, automated learning allows NPCs to evolve over time, adapting to the player’s actions and decisions, making interactions feel far more realistic and engaging. As a result, users become more invested in their journeys, fostering a deeper connection with the metaverse.

5. Automated Economic Systems

As virtual economies flourish within the metaverse, automation plays a vital role in managing transactions, resource distribution, and market dynamics. Smart contracts, powered by blockchain technology, can automate financial agreements and transactions, ensuring transparency, security, and efficiency.

This automation of economic systems can streamline processes for users, allowing them to trade, purchase, and invest in digital assets with ease. Additionally, automated analytics can provide insights into market trends, enabling users to make informed decisions about their investments in the virtual economy.
